Cariousness

Noun
  1. 1
    the state or quality of being carious, an advanced state of corrosion. uncountable

    "Ramond found granites in the high chain of the Pyrenees, corroded both externally and internally: not detached blocks alone, he informs us, but whole regions are attacked with this cariousness, the cause of which is still unknown."

Etymology

From carious + -ness.
